Ответ 1
Похоже, вы хотите дать директиве automodule
имя пакета и перезапустить его в каталог и документировать каждый модуль Python. Это еще не подтверждено. Вы укажете полное имя точечного модуля для каждого модуля, который хотите документировать.
Например, с учетом следующей структуры каталогов (из документации Python). Вы не можете указать .. automodule:: sound.formats
и документировать все модули в каталоге. Вам нужно указать команду automodule
для каждого модуля: .. automodule:: sound.formats.waveread
, .. automodule:: sound.formats.wavewrite
и т.д.
sound/ Top-level package
__init__.py Initialize the sound package
formats/ Subpackage for file format conversions
__init__.py
wavread.py
wavwrite.py
aiffread.py
aiffwrite.py
auread.py
auwrite.py
...
effects/ Subpackage for sound effects
__init__.py
echo.py
surround.py
reverse.py
...